On Mon, 8 Apr 2024 16:34:38 -0500 you wrote:
> Embedded qmi QRTR modems are identified by the existence of
> rmnet_ipaX and rmnet_dataX devices. Add a new "embedded" modem type
> so that these devices can be collected during enumeration and then
> configured for use by the gobi plugin. Modems of this type will be
> exposed as /gobiqrtr_X.
